Nosean Vs Celestine Fracture

Fracture is an important parameter when you compare Nosean and Celestine Physical Properties. It is necessary to understand the significance of these properties, before you compare Nosean Vs Celestine fracture. Whenever a gemstone chip breaks, it leaves a characteristic line along its breakage. Such lines are known as fracture and are used to identify the gemstones in their initial stages of production when they are in the form of rough minerals. Fracture is usually described with the terms “fibrous” and “splintery” to denote a fracture that usually leaves elongated and sharp edges. Fracture observed in Nosean is Uneven and Conchoidal. Celestine fracture is Conchoidal.
